Output 879545a92d3cceecb66ba51ee13e9f2fdf82895ddc63c6e6f3a33db86ff1f877:0

value
51059667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afc4c046ac164fcadf128607d4ee7efd10d64757 OP_EQUAL
address
3HiPscqSA16ZH9zV8PTsmvhzWVVLFk3i8U
transaction
879545a92d3cceecb66ba51ee13e9f2fdf82895ddc63c6e6f3a33db86ff1f877
spent
true